We Have Babies!

You may remember that a Mama Robin built her cozy little home inside our front door flower basket. Today we gained 4 new residents at Rabbit Run! 4 of the 5 little blue eggs hatched and out they came! Mama Robin has declared war on anything and anyone who comes near the front yard or porch. So, for at least another few days, we can do no planting or weeding or re-doing the door basket! Bill was able to mow (We use a push mower so I guess it is just quiet enough not to frighten her.) but that is it for our front yard beautification this week!
